Ticket: Missed pick-up, prototype transfer. The scheduled courier from Stellwick Freight did not arrive yesterday to collect the two Orvane MK-3 prototype units bound for the Calderhart Test Lab in Dunmere. The crates remain sealed in the secure cage, logged and photographed. A replacement pick-up has been booked for tomorrow morning. Records team: please file this against the Orvane programme and note the revised collection slot. The driver must observe the hand-over instruction stated below.

drop instructions, fafof-bahif: the jorath lamix courier leaves the rusax fraox fenmir ledger at gate 1106 under passcode 630376

### Key Ceremony Checklist — Step 7: Wiki RBAC Handoff

Once the Quillbase wiki roles are locked down (Editors, Stewards, and the lone Ceremony Admin), double-check that nobody from the old Brindlehart migration group still has Steward rights. Yes, even Marla's temp account — it keeps coming back like a bad cold. When the role audit passes, the ceremony lead seals the admin account and hands support the recovery credentials. The recovery passphrase you'll need if the Ceremony Admin account locks out is directly below.

unlock words, bawef-kahap: sorax-sorir-quenys-aldok

### Report Builder v2.4.1

Fixed: sort order in the Tallygrid report builder is now stable across identical keys. Previously, rows with matching values could reshuffle between exports, breaking diff-based QA checks. Switched to a stable merge sort; no perf regression observed in benchmarks. No API changes. For the weekly sync: any follow-up questions go to the engineer named below.

signatory, yahog-badug: Quenix Ulaael

Subject: Key rotation — ChatterTap log sampling

Plugin authors: the key for the internal SampleSieve service rotates tonight. Old keys stop working at midnight. Sampling rates and endpoints are unchanged; only the credential changes. Update your plugin config before your next publish or log forwarding will silently drop. The new key is below:

API key for taduf-yahif: qvz11-nMDtAWg6H2u